Housed in the Michigan History Center with the State Archives and the Library of Michigan, the Michigan History Museum has three floors of Michigan history spanning decades from the native peoples through the latter part of the 20th century. The very first Oldsmobile, built in 1897 is on display along with antique REOs, Stars, and decades of Oldsmobiles mostly built here in Lansing. Capital to Hall of Justice Building PathwayBetween 100 N Capitol Ave, Lansing, MI 48933 and 925 W Ottawa St, Lansing, MI 48915The pathway between the Capitol and the Michigan Hall of Justice is a safe and fun way (no cars allowed) to let the kids play and practice biking or skating with a great view.Its just over a half-mile long and will take you from 10-20 minutes to walk.Access this path anywhere between these two buildings between Allegan and Ottawa streets.
